Chris Oh Lands on New Bravo Cooking Competition With Jonathan Waxman

The Seoul Sausage and Hanjip chef is going to Hollywood.

Chris Oh and Jonathan Waxman are the featured judges on a new cooking show called Recipe for Deception, premiering January 21, 2016 on Bravo. Max Silvestri hosts the competitive show, which pits chefs that must create a dish around a mystery ingredient. During the episode, chefs have three chances to guess the ingredient, except that two of the answers will be truthful and one will be a lie.

Chris Oh helms the kitchens at HanjipSeoul Sausage Co., and Koreatown's Escala, and has been on NBC's Food Fighters and The Great Food Truck Race. Waxman, who recently opened Jams in New York City, was once a chef at Michael's in Santa Monica, and founded Barbuto in New York over a decade ago.

Celebrity guests for Recipe for Deception include Coolio, Lou Diamond Phillips, and Alanna Ubach (Girlfriend's Guide to Divorce), while Art Smith, Lorena Garcia, Bryan Voltaggio, and Rick Moonen come on as guest judges. See the preview below.
